Training or finetuning Machine Learning Models? Record Per-Sample Per-Epoch Metrics and Visualize and Improve your data! We're seeking valuable feedback from the Data-Science and Machine Learning Community, helping to shape what we believe is a unique product. 3LC integrates with PyTorch and your existing Training Scripts. We believe we’re unique in that we record in detail what goes on during your training, for each sample for each epoch. And then you can visualize it with high-end visualization, locally, during or right after your training run. For example, visualize the distance training samples were moving in embedding space throughout different epochs, how often did they swap clusters (noisy and hard samples!)? Or visualize how each prompt over every epoch in RLHF behaves (Finetuning a Hugging Face Model with a Prompt dataset), cross-plotting loss, chosen_award and rejected_award. You can lasso in on samples and see the actual underlying data and understand what to do to improve the model. One thing we believe is useful, is that you can interactively edit the dataset samples in the UI (single or in batch), and thus change your data before retraining again.
